Default Re: 1969 375/396 Non SS Nova?

I know people who "back in the day" tried to order high horse camaros with SS delete trim, but were unable to. And obviously those dealers were not well enough connected to know how to order a COPO.
The closest thing to an SS with high po performance, but a non SS in a nova was an L 79, but that ended in 68.
Interesting. Either it's something most of us have never come across before, or someones got their stories tangled.
I tend to agree with Joe, in that I'd like to see some paperwork.
Maybe this is one of those cars that had the motor blown up almost immediately, and had it upgraded at the dealership to a L78 for a few bucks more. Then local legend made it a "factory" built car.
